Embark on a whirlwind adventure exploring the vibrant destinations of Goa, Mahabaleshwar, and Mumbai in just one day! This itinerary will take you through the best attractions and landmarks, giving you a taste of the rich culture, beautiful landscapes, and bustling city life.
Start your journey early in the morning from Goa to Mahabaleshwar. Board a flight or hop on a comfortable bus to make the most of your day.
Arrive in Mahabaleshwar, a picturesque hill station known for its breathtaking views and lush green landscapes. Spend some time exploring the majestic viewpoints like Arthur's Seat, Wilson Point, and Kate's Point, offering panoramic vistas of the surrounding valleys and hills. Don't forget to try the famous strawberries and enjoy a leisurely walk through the charming market streets.
Indulge in a delicious lunch at one of the local restaurants in Mahabaleshwar. Savor the flavors of regional cuisine, including the mouthwatering Maharashtrian delicacies like vada pav, pav bhaji, and poha.
Visit the historic Pratapgad Fort, located in the outskirts of Mahabaleshwar. This mighty fort holds great significance in Maratha history and offers a glimpse into the past. Explore the grand architecture, intricate carvings, and learn about the heroic tales associated with this fort. Enjoy the panoramic views of the surrounding hills and valleys from the fort's vantage points.
Bid farewell to the serene beauty of Mahabaleshwar and make your way to the bustling city of Mumbai. Catch a flight or hop on a comfortable bus to reach your final destination.
As you arrive in Mumbai, immerse yourself in the vibrant energy of the city. Take a stroll along Marine Drive, popularly known as the Queen's Necklace, and witness the mesmerizing sunset over the Arabian Sea. Marvel at the stunning architecture of the Gateway of India, a symbol of Mumbai's rich history.
Relish a scrumptious dinner at a local eatery in Mumbai, trying out the diverse range of street food or opting for a classic Mumbai-style thali. Indulge your taste buds in the flavors of the city's culinary delights.
End your day by experiencing Mumbai's vibrant nightlife. Head to one of the popular bars or clubs in the city and dance the night away, soaking in the lively atmosphere and mingling with locals and fellow travelers.
While this itinerary covers the must-visit attractions, there are some hidden gems and local favorites that you might want to explore if you have more time. Take a ferry ride to Elephanta Caves, a UNESCO World Heritage Site known for its ancient rock-cut caves and sculptures. If you're interested in Bollywood, visit Film City, where you can catch a glimpse of the film and television industry in action. For a peaceful escape, spend some time at Sanjay Gandhi National Park, a lush green oasis within the city offering nature trails and wildlife sightings.
